Overview

The class action lawsuit alleges Walgreens misled insurers and customers by not including its Prescription Savings Club (PSC) prices when calculating how much to charge. This made insured customers pay more than necessary for generic drugs. Walgreens denies wrongdoing but agreed to settle for $100 million.

This lawsuit, officially known as Russo, et al. v. Walgreen Co., was filed in the U.S. District Court for the Northern District of Illinois. It covers purchases made from January 1, 2007, to November 18, 2024, and if you bought any prescriptions using insurance during that time, you might qualify.

Eligibility

You may file a claim if:

  • You bought one or more prescription drugs from Walgreens
  • You paid using insurance benefits
  • The purchase was made between January 1, 2007, and November 18, 2024

Even one qualifying transaction counts. If you received a Claim ID by email or mail, it likely means you’re already pre-identified.

Exclusions

You’re not eligible if:

  • You only paid in cash with no insurance
  • You worked for Walgreens or are affiliated with the company
  • You are a Pharmacy Benefit Manager (PBM)
  • You are a government agency, unless you sponsor employee health plans
  • You previously filed or settled a similar lawsuit

Payments

Payouts depend on several things:

  • How much you spent at Walgreens on prescriptions using insurance
  • The total number of valid claims filed
  • Whether you received a Claim ID
  • If you can provide documentation (for claims over $10,000)
Claim TypeDocumentation Required
Under $10,000 with Claim IDNo
Over $10,000 or No Claim IDYes (receipts, EOBs, etc.)

After deductions for legal fees and admin costs, the rest of the settlement fund will be shared among all approved claims.
